👶 Child Population (0-6 years)
Children aged 0-6 years constitute 19.35% of the total population. The child sex ratio is 911 girls per 1000 boys, which is lower than the overall district sex ratio of 928.

What is the sex ratio of Pahalgam?
Population breakdown: 62,190 males (51.9%) and 57,694 females (48.1%) out of 1,19,884 total population.
